High-Voltage Electrical Contacts
Invented "Vertical Sintering Infiltration Technology" for CuW/CrCu integral contacts, winning the National Sci-Tech Progress Award.

Graphene Nanocomposites
Pioneered green synthesis of graphene from wheat flour, featured as Cover Article in Chemical Engineering Journal.

Heterostructured Ti Composites
Developed dual-structure TMCs that overcome the strength-ductility trade-off via HDI strengthening, published in PNAS.

Hydrogen Storage for New Energy
Ti- and Mg-based solid-state hydrogen storage materials and graphene-modified PE pipelines for pure hydrogen transport.

Automotive Friction Materials
Copper-based PM friction materials for lightweight vehicles, solving thermal fade and noise issues, exported to Europe, US and Russia.

Graphene Anti-Corrosion Coatings
Graphene functional coatings for highway and bridge infrastructure protection, improving cement density and surface hardness.

Refractory Metal Composite Targets
W/Mo-graphite composite targets for medical CT scanners and X-ray tube applications via powder metallurgy.

Piezoelectric & Magnetostrictive Devices
Piezoelectric, magnetostrictive, and soft magnetic materials for energy harvesting — power-generating shoes, micro windmills, and wave energy.

Pipeline Inspection & Remote Monitoring
Smart online corrosion monitoring for metal and polymer pipelines with acoustic emission detection — efficiency improved by 90%.
